Unlike years previous, the 2021 Screen Actors Guild Awards went completely virtual this year. Where stars would usually show up flaunting their best on the red carpet, they all had to spend the virtual ceremony in their own homes. Some celebrated from their gardens, while others celebrated from bed. When you’re a celeb, you do what you want!

The ceremony lasted just an hour, which many of the nominees were happy about. Unlike in-person award shows, these celebrities weren’t forced to indulge in small talk and embarrassing moments afterwards. Kaley Cuoco embodied this sentiment, earning a nomination for her stellar performance in The Flight Attendant on HBO Max. Unfortunately, she lost in the category of Best Female Actor in a Comedy Series, which Catherine O’Hara won for Schitt’s Creek instead. 

After the loss, she logged out, hopped back into bed and drank her cocktails from the comfort of her blankets. She even shared a video of herself doing it. She also changed out of her gorgeous, pink Prabal Gurung gown and slipped into an old, baggy nightgown, with the caption, “Ending my night the way I always do. In my strange sleepshirt lol.” Why stuff yourself into uncomfortable garments when you could be getting sloshed in your own loungewear? Celebrities — they’re just like us. 

Cuoco also shared that she was ecstatic about being able to attend her first award show with her dog, who normally wouldn’t be allowed on the red carpet. 

Kerry Washington also had a grand evening, and was nominated for Best Female Actor in a Television Movie or Limited Series for her role in Little Fires Everywhere. Her gown was a custom beaded Etno gown in blue, and it was paired with a scalloped swim cap a la Esther Williams. The aquatic-themed look was perfect for Kerry, complete with a low back and a sweetheart neckline. 

Washington posted a photoshoot in her gorgeous garden because jumping into her swimming pool, gown and all. Fittingly, the caption paired with her post plunge pics read: “#SAGAwards are going swimmingly…#MermaidVibesAlways’. In another pre-plunge post, she wrote: 

You gotta ditch the sweats when you’re surrounded by all the BEAUTY & BRILLIANCE in this category.

Yet another rule-breaker for this year’s SAG awards was Emily Hampshire, one of the Schitt’s Creek stars. While dresses for these ceremonies usually involve glammed-up looks, but Hampshire instead went for an androgynous outfit, staying true to the role she plays on the show as Stevie.

This time, she wore an oversized cream Polo Ralph Lauren suit made of linen, casually styled with the cuffs rolled up. The look was paired with Converse sneakers, a black tie, and a matching beret. 

Mindy Kaling wasn’t deterred by the fact that this ceremony took place at home. Instead, she dazzled in a long blue gown by Alex Perry, with built-in cape sleeves and a ruching in the center.  Her accessories, made up a set of rings and starburst drop earrings, were designed by David Yurman. 

Catherine O’ Hara, on the other hand, accepted her award in a total power move of an outfit — a Thom Browne custom designed tuxedo look adorned by sequins and a glam black skirt. It was the ultimate blend of femme and masculine and proves that Catherine O’Hara was obviously up to an at-home challenge in the face of those celebs who changed back into their PJs and got into bed.

Dame Helen Mirren proved that age really is just a number as she looked smoldering in her trendy hot-pink-and-red Bradley Mischka gown. The fashionable, color-blocked ensemble was worn with a David Webb jewels and a flawless updo that helped us remember that Mirren is truly the definition of elegance. Honestly, she looked better than attendees of the virtual gathering who were half her age!

And our favorite look of the night might just have to be Viola Davis, who was attending for her iconic role as Mar Rainey on the big screen. To celebrate the moment, sh wore a contemporary neon custom Louis Vuitton, rocking a style that we’ve never seen on her before. The gown was silver and acid green, merging the future with Hollywood’s old school glamour. 

Outside of the fabulous looks and BTS antics of famous people at home, the main highlights of the night were The Crown, Ma Rainy’s Black Bottom, and Schitt’s Creek which each took home two trophies. The first award won in the 2021 SAG show was Mark Ruffalo, who took home Best Male Actor In A Television Movie Or Limited Series for his role in I Know This Much Is True.
